This cute little lounge is modern and peaceful. You ride an elevator to get up to the lounge, which has big glass panels and sweeping views of the train station below. The gatekeeper woman was a bit gruff and unfriendly, but she checked our tickets and opened the door for us. Inside there are plenty of comfy, modern seats. You can read a local newspaper and enjoy a small spread of snacks (pickings are slim, think biscotti and small crackers) and bottled water, juices, canned sodas, and an espresso maker. There are huge screens that keep you updated on your trains so no worries about missing them. This is a nice little perk for those holding first class train tickets. Heurigen Ott has been my family's go-to spot for years, and for good reason. They offer a solid…read moreselection of wines and consistently great food, including warm daily specials -- the breaded cod with potato salad on Fridays is a standout. The ambiance strikes a nice balance between classic and modern, with multiple cozy sections and a beautiful outdoor garden and winter garden area. It's a lovely place to relax, especially in good weather. A few tips: it's cash-only and can get very crowded on summer weekends, so it's best to call ahead and reserve a table. All in all, a dependable and charming Viennese Heuriger.
